American Society of Anesthesiologists physical status 1,2
Patients scheduled for bimalleolar or trimalleolar ankle fracure sugeries.
BMI 18.5-30,
Patients for reoperation of ankle
Patients with chronic pain
Patient swho had recently used opioids, corticosteroids, or any other analgesic drugs
Patients with hepatic/ renal impariments
Patients with known allergies to local anesthetics
Patients with neuropathy
Patients who have infection or inflammation at the site of peripheral nerve block
Patients with coagulation disorders
Pregnant patients
